Latest Patents
One of Hindle's latest patents is for a cartridge magazine designed for semi-automatic firearms. This invention features a base, side walls, and front and rear walls, with an upper opening for cartridge feeding. The magazine includes a spring and a spring follower that feeds cartridges upwardly toward the feed lips. Additionally, a guide member engages the extractor groove of the advancing cartridge, ensuring smooth operation. Another significant patent is the reversible magazine catch mechanism for handguns. This mechanism includes a knurled actuator button that can be easily reversed for accommodating both right and left-handed shooters, enhancing the versatility of handguns.
